Engineered Wood Flooring in Drew Park

Engineered wood is the real-wood floor that survives a Florida slab. A genuine hardwood wear layer over a cross-ply core stays dimensionally stable through humidity swings that cup solid plank. We confirm the slab’s moisture-vapor emission rate before glue-down, then install over concrete, plywood, or existing flooring.
